adobe photoshop study guide exam Question and answers 2024 what is the benefit for creating snapshots in the history panel as you are working? - correct answer remains on current editing state, so if needed you may go back and restore your document. how to change the opacity of a layer? - correct answer 1. Open the image you want to edit in Adobe Photoshop, and select the layer which you want to change the opacity of. 2. Look towards the Layers box. ... 3. Click the right hand side of the numbers to bring up a sliding scale. 4. Click the small arrow on the slider and drag left or right, until you find the opacity that you want. how to flatten an image? - correct answer Click "Layer" in your upper menu bar and choose "Flatten" from the drop-down options. what effects do flattening an image have? - correct answer reduces size of image, makes it less likely to be stolen, and compresses all layers. How to apply a outer contoured bevel to an object? - correct answer Add various combinations of highlights and shadows to a layer. How do you make a brush have sharp edges? - correct answer In the pixel brush menu, check the box marked "sharpness" How to save an image for web as PNG-24 and resolution at 200 by 200? - correct answer go to IMAGE, then Image size, then change resolution to 200. then FILE, from there Save to web, then Choose PNG‑24 for the optimization format. How to duplicate a layer and name it? - correct answer Select a layer or group in the Layers panel. Do one of the following: Drag the layer or group to the Create a New Layer button . Choose Duplicate Layer or Duplicate Group from the Layers menu or the Layers panel menu. Enter a name for the layer or group, and click OK.
